Output ec3b4a4a8e68047056a2c87913bc2a68737ff95eabb06c561a7af46ee2064074:3

value
1644993
script pubkey
OP_HASH160 OP_PUSHBYTES_20 672b8e468c147366eed257e7267369c4ac12a9c6 OP_EQUAL
address
3B6XhcKhFfNVxQejSnPgZEbSDfe5Zg2B3B
transaction
ec3b4a4a8e68047056a2c87913bc2a68737ff95eabb06c561a7af46ee2064074
spent
true